Kasper joined King's Lynn for the 2018 season but found life in the premiership a bit of
a handful. He was knocked unconcious and broke his collar-bone in an horrific three man pile up
with Ricky Wells and Charles Wright at the Adrian Flux Arena at the beginning of July and lost
his team place as a result. In his one home and three away matches he scored just 11
points for an average of 3.14. Given the chance he jumped at the opportunity of joining the Tigers. On his first ever view of Owlerton he struggled, but the following night at Armadale he top scored with 13 points including a win over Ricky Wells. Six (paid eight) in the return match would have been higher if not for having to take his last ride on a borrowed machine at the last minute (literally). Younger brother of Grand Prix rider Kenneth, Lasse has eight years experience of British speedway
having first joined King's Lynn in August 2010 to replace the injured Joe Haines. His Owlerton debut came
in 2011 for Ipswich when heat beat Shane Parker on his way to 7+1 and he doubled up with Elite league
King's Lynn that year. He top scored when the Witches returned in September beating Ricky, but his highlight
of the year would be lifting the Danish U21 crown at the ripe old age of 17. He settled straight in with the Tigers increasing his average by a massive 1.68 and won the Championship Best Pairs title with Kyle. He jumped at the chance to rejoin us going for back-to-back titles in 2018. Lasse parted company with the Tigers when all chances of making the play offs had gone and relations with the promotion had soured. Jan has had a long and varied British journeyman career riding for many clubs including Mildenhall, King's Lynn, Redcar, Stoke, Scunthorpe,
Leicester, Birmingham, Coventry, Somerset and now Sheffield. His most successful season was 2009 winning the Premier League,
Trophy and Knock-Out Cup with King's Lynn. Average from official fixtures in 2018 = 2.29 |

Kyle was an accomplished grass track and motocross competitor before turning his attention to amateur speedway in 2008.
Previous clubs include Scunthorpe, Poole, Somerset, Edinburgh and Swindon but he has become an
important part of the Wolverhampton Elite league team. A fantastic season saw Kyle steer us to Championship success and the Championship Pairs
title with Lasse. Having put an impressive 1.44 onto his average he intends to replace Josh Grajczonek
as the Tigers No.1 but can expect stiff competition from both Lasse and Charles. Official meetings average from 2018 = 7.27 Maximums: Paid = 2 Home |

Connor started his career with Coventry in 2015 before joining Ipswich the following year.
He rode in 44 matches for the Witches in 2017 and finished with an average of 4.27. His 2018 average
dropped to 3.62 before the Witches dropped him. Connor turned a few heads by winning the Sheffield Top Gun
meeting and was snapped up by Leicester in the Premiership, and subsequently the Tigers. Connor won heat
14 on his way to a four point tally on his Tigers debut.

Broc's only previous experience in Britain was two World Team Cup matches for the USA in which he
scored just one point. He has a very useful sponsor in the shape of Hagon Shocks. In his second ever race
at Owlerton he blasted around the field to head home Richie Worrall and Paul Starke. Excellent returns at both
Scunthorpe and Lakeside were unfortunately not matched at home even when he reverted to reserve in the
last home match against Edinburgh.

James has been competing on motorbikes since 2003 at the age of six. He is an accomplished competitor
on the grass with championship wins in 2010, 2011 and was British U21 Champion in 2014, also winning the British Masters
for the first time that year. He defending his Masters win in 2015 and added British Sand Racing Champion to his c.v.
Another British Masters win in 2016 was joined with the European Championship title in Folkstone, which he defended in
Hertingen (Germany) last year. James qualified for the British U21 final with an 11 point return in the semi-final at Eastbourne but will not compete in the final at Berwick due to a prior commitment in Germany. James had much success on the long and grass tracks on the continent but showed intermittent form at Owlerton although remaining a firm favourite with the fans. Young Jack hails from good speedway stock being the son of Andy and nephew of Paul. He's had
a glittering start to his speedway career winning both the National Trophy and National League championship
with Birmingham in 2016, and then both the National League championship and Knock-Out Cup with Belle Vue II last year.

Charles is another rider from a family steeped in the speedway tradition. Many will know of his brother James, but he's
also the grandson of ex Liverpool, Bradford but chiefly Belle Vue rider Jim Yacoby. Charles is another product of the Buxton
set-up but has also got long associations with Workington, and more recently Somerset. Average from official fixtures in 2018 = 8.22 Maximums: Paid = 1 Home, Full =2 Home |
